Notes & Combos

See season 14 notes for the gameplan, but the main difference is the handtrap suite. This list was developed after Strong Will released so I will also share my thoughts on Ishizu.

3 Nibiru is the best handtrap in the game, even in the Spright matchup. No handtrap is good enough on its own - with this in mind, this build plays 18 handtraps in 41. This puts your chance of seeing at least 2 handtraps at 74.2%. This is comparable to having 9 copies of Circular in 40! Revisiting Nibiru, this is the most reliable card to pair with another handtrap with Crossout as its only counterplay.

Take this scenario vs Spright: A Gigantic protected by Red loses to any handtrap chained to Gigantic and Nibiru. The xyz materials for Gigantic Spright, Red and a tribute for Red's negation requires 4 summons - this makes Gigantic the 5th summon. If you activate Ash in response to Gigantic and they respond with Red's monster negate, you can chain Nibiru to remove Gigantic so that it does not resolve anyway.

The release of Ishizu increased my confidence in Nibiru so much that I cut Belle to 1. These Ishizu mill decks rely on PUNK as the backbone of the combo which is vulnerable to handtraps. During games, I am not worried about Mudora and Keldo shuffling my Superfactorial targets - in my 15 games vs Ishizu decks this has never happened. You have plenty of warning as they still need to fire off mills which you can disrupt with handtraps or Superfactorial before they get out of hand. Going 2nd they lack defensive cards and handtrapping them is usually an instant scoop. You are not concerned with resolving Superfactorial going 2nd - Mudora and Keldo are toothless without a board so I've concluded that handtraps that answer the PUNK combo is a more efficient strategy than using Belle defensively.

For the Extra Deck: 2nd Laplacian and Crystal Heart were rarely summoned - they can be whatever edge case you want.

Out of 153 duels, Pure Spright was my most common matchup at 23 duels. Branded Despia was the 2nd most frequent at 11 duels. Exosister, Mathmech, Runick Stun, Spright Live Twin tied at 9 duels.

If I were to lump all Spright variants together, they would represent 44 duels.
